| 1. Summary (Cover Letter) - CV/Resume Part 1 [Mandatory] |
Over 25 years in active and hands-on design and field applied varied engineering activities related to phases of project handling and Management including: feasibility study, detailed engineering, construction, pre-commissioning and commissioning, maintenance support, etc in an Oil Refinery and Onshore/ Offshore Oil & Gas production facilities environment
In a leading role, successfully concluded the upgrade of the instrumentation/ control systems for several projects. This included project management and cost and time schedule control essential for the successful conclusion of such projects and associated responsibilities.
Comprehensive knowledge & experience with a wide spectrum of instrumentation systems and equipment from simple pneumatic instruments to complex control systems, including DCS, PLC, ESD, F&G, SCADA, metering, turbine & compressor control systems on-line analyzers supplied from recognized professional vendors and/or suppliers, namely: Honeywell DCS , Modicon PLC, Allen Bradley PLC, Triconix F&G and ESD systems, General Electric Speedtronics , Bently Nevada Vibration systems etc
Comprehensive hands-on experience as related to in-depth engineering studies and design works, technical specifications, preparation of bid packages, bidding management, and procurement activities.
Working knowledge: IEC, IEEE, NEC, API, ISA, and NFPA standards
Computer literate: especially MS Office & MS Project
Familiar with Maximo Maintenance Management system

| 2. Work Experience - CV/Resume Part 2 [Mandatory] |
October, 2006– till September 2009
Position: Senior Instrument Engineer
Employer: Teknica Petroleum Services – U.K
Client: Waha Oil Company (NOC/ConocoPhillips) – Libya
• Prepared Engineering package for new projects and plant modifications: project design basis , definition reports , cost estimates and Scope of Work for EPC contractor
• Issued technical clarification, technical bid evaluation, commercial clarification; commercial bid evaluations followed by recommendation of different offers and review/approve FDS and Detailed design.
• Handled and coordinated multidiscipline projects/jobs involving inputs from other engineering disciplines and other departments.
• Provided technical advice during construction phases and assisted in commissioning and starting up activities.
Main Jobs handled:
• South Waha Oil& Gas Station Field Instruments Upgrade
• Upgrade of Waha SCADA system
• Upgrade of field instruments and control systems of Solar turbines & York compressors
• Upgrade of field instruments and control systems of GE “frame 5” Turbines & Generators
October, 1983 – October, 2006
Employer: Zakum Development Company (ZADCO)
UAE – Abu Dhabi Oil Production Company
Positions:
July,2004 – October ,2006 Instrumentation & Control Engineer ZADCO
September,1999 – July,2004 Team Leader ZADCO
April,1994 – September,1999 Sr Automation Engineer ZADCO
March,1989 – April,1994 Lead System Engineer ZADCO
October,1983 – March,1989 Instrumentation & Control Engineer ZADCO
Main Jobs handled:
• Successfully implemented various turn-key upgrade projects:
PLC sequencer from Modicon 484 into Modicon 984.
Fire and Gas system of Dresser HP Water injection Pumps.
Speedtronics control system of turbines.
ESD and F&G Modicon 584 dual systems with system support modules to Triconix triple systems.
• Successfully liaised, and coordinating SCADA project technical activities among site, contractor, and concerned company departments.
• Prequalification, bid evaluation, contract handling, as built documentation, review/ approval of contractors’ technical & project documents, co-ordination with clients & contractors/ vendors, and hands-on supervision of installation and commissioning.
• Preparation of: Cause & Effect Diagram (C&ED), Logic Diagram, and Shut Down and Control Philosophy
• Active Participation in HAZOP and SIL reviews workshops
• Performed sizing of control valves, safety relief valves, and flow elements. Selected control loop elements and procured materials.
• Studied ZADCO Instrument / Control equipment obsolescence problem and proposed solutions
• Replacement of Zirku Daniel Metering Station HP computers with PCs.
• Specification Preparation for the Mateo-Oceanographic System to be installed in all sites of Zadco
• Created, amended, and successfully implemented stock for operational spares with Maximo Maintenance Management System.
• Successfully analyzed and improved the performance of Thermo Electric Generators (TEG).
• Diligently handled Zakum South Satellite MATRA “MTU” /HONEYWELL “DCS” interface problem: issued wiring modification, configured drawings, and successfully implemented the modification.
October, 1978 – October, 1983
Employer: Alexandria Petroleum Company
Egypt –Alexandria – Oil Refinery Company
Position: Instrumentation & Control Project Engineer
• Reviewed and commented on Engineer and Vendor drawings viz., P&ID, Instrument. Installation Details, Plot Plans, Wiring Diagrams, Schematic Diagrams, etc.
• Checked Engineer sizing calculations for control valves, flow elements, and safety relief valves to ensure compliance with process conditions and performed modifications as necessary.
• Checked data sheets of selected instrument types and checked materials received to ensure compliance with calculations, specifications and applicable safety regulations.
• Marked up engineer and vendor drawings to reflect as-built conditions.
• Planned for construction duties and issued activity reports.
• Liaised with Operation Departments during commissioning and startup.
Main Jobs Involvement:
• New Field Instrumentations and Control System for new Lube Oil Production assembly.
• New Field Instrumentations and Control Systems fro new Hexane Production Unit.
